커뮤니티

예스랭귀지 Q&A

글쓰기
답변완료

[공지] 예스랭귀지 AI 어시스턴트, '예스나 AI' 출시 및 무료 체험 안내

안녕하세요, 예스스탁 입니다.복잡한 수식 공부 없이 여러분의 아이디어를 말하면 시스템 트레이딩 언어 예스랭귀지로 작성해주는 서비스예스나 AI(YesNa AI)가 출시되었습니다.지금 예스나 AI를 직접 경험해 보실 수 있도록 20크레딧(질문권 20회)를 무료로 증정해 드리고 있습니다.바로 여러분의 아이디어를 코드로 변환해보세요.--------------------------------------------------🚀 YesNa AI 핵심 기능- 지표식/전략식/종목검색식 생성: 자연어로 요청하면 예스랭귀지 문법에 맞는 코드를 작성합니다.- 종목검색식 변환 지원: K증권의 종목 검색식을 예스랭귀지로 변환 지원합니다.- 컴파일 검증: 작성된 코드가 실행 가능한지 컴파일러를 통해 문법 검증을 거쳐 결과물을 제공합니다.상세한 서비스 개요 및 활용 방법은 [서비스 소개 페이지]에서 확인하실 수 있습니다.▶ 서비스 소개 페이지: 바로가기서비스 사용 유의사항 및 결제 환불정책은 [이용약관]을 참고 부탁드립니다.▶ 서비스 이용약관: 바로가기💬 이용 문의사용 중 문의사항은 [프로그램 사용법 Q&A] 게시판에서 [예스나 AI] 카테고리를 설정 후 문의해 주시면 상세히 안내해 드리겠습니다.--------------------------------------------------앞으로도 AI를 활용한 다양한 트레이딩 기능들을 지속적으로 선보일 예정입니다.많은 관심과 기대 부탁드립니다.
프로필 이미지
예스스탁
2026-02-27
4455
글번호 230811
지표
답변완료

식?

안녕하세요 1.선물용 종가 대비 0.2p와-0.2p 는 변수처리요청 주간연결선물 종가 대비 0.2p 크면 복합선물 매수 주간연결선물 종가 대비 -0.2p 작으면 복합선물 매도 야간선물 종가 대비 0.2p 크면 복합선물 매수 야간선물 종가 대비 -0.2p 작으면 복합선물 매도 2.선물용 1일간 2일간 참고식도 알려주십시요 최고가대비 0.2p 와 최저가대비 -0.2p 변수처리요청 3일간의 최고가 대비 0.2p 상승하면 매수 3일간의 최저가 대비 -0.2p 하락하면 매도 3.현물용 최고가대비 0.2p 와 최저가대비 -0.2p 변수처리요청 3일간의 최고가 대비 0.2p 상승하면 매수 3일간의 최저가 대비 -0.2p 하락하면청산 감사합니다
프로필 이미지
회원
2018-11-15
120
글번호 123683
시스템

생생파생 님에 의해서 삭제되었습니다.

프로필 이미지
생생파생
2018-11-15
0
글번호 123682
시스템
답변완료

60059

전에 질문한 60059번 정확하진 않지만 수식좀 작성해서 주시면 안될까요? 그것을 토대로 제가 접목해보며 수정 하겠습니다.
프로필 이미지
원칙대응
2018-11-14
124
글번호 123681
사용자 함수

회원 님에 의해서 삭제되었습니다.

프로필 이미지
회원
2018-11-14
24
글번호 123679
지표
답변완료

수식 간략화, 처리속도 향상 문의

수고하십니다. 분봉차트에서 일봉의 갭을 구하고 0.2% 구간으로 나누어 분봉차트에 히스토그램을 그리는 식을 작성하였습니다. 아래에서 p가 구간인데 이것을 1000 거래일 이상으로 늘리면 컴퓨터가 계속 돌아갑니다. 컴퓨터 사양이 낮지도 않은데 유독 이 지표에서만 이런현상이 발생합니다. 그리고 지표 수식이 너무 긴데 배열 등을 활용하여 간략화가 가능하다면 작성 부탁드립니다. input : P(100); var : Cnt(0), sum1(0), sum2(0), sum3(0), sum4(0), sum5(0), sum6(0), sum7(0), sum8(0), sum9(0), sum10(0), sum11(0); var : sum12(0), sum13(0), sum14(0), sum15(0), sum16(0), sum17(0), sum18(0), sum19(0), sum20(0); sum1 = 0; sum2 = 0; sum3 = 0; sum4 = 0; sum5 = 0; sum6 = 0; sum7 = 0; sum8 = 0; sum9 = 0; sum10 = 0; sum11 = 0; for cnt = 0 to P-1{ If 0.998*DayClose(cnt+1) <= DayOpen(cnt) and DayOpen(cnt) < DayClose(cnt+1) Then //-0.002%~0% sum1 = sum1+1; If 0.996*DayClose(cnt+1) <= DayOpen(cnt) and DayOpen(cnt) < DayClose(cnt+1)*0.998 Then //-0.004%~-0.002% sum2 = sum2+1; If 0.994*DayClose(cnt+1) <= DayOpen(cnt) and DayOpen(cnt) < DayClose(cnt+1)*0.996 Then //-0.006%~-0.004% sum3 = sum3+1; If 0.992*DayClose(cnt+1) <= DayOpen(cnt) and DayOpen(cnt) < DayClose(cnt+1)*0.994 Then //-0.008%~-0.006% sum4 = sum4+1; If 0.990*DayClose(cnt+1) <= DayOpen(cnt) and DayOpen(cnt) < DayClose(cnt+1)*0.992 Then //-0.010%~-0.008% sum5 = sum5+1; If 0.988*DayClose(cnt+1) <= DayOpen(cnt) and DayOpen(cnt) < DayClose(cnt+1)*0.990 Then //-0.012%~-0.010% sum6 = sum6+1; If 0.986*DayClose(cnt+1) <= DayOpen(cnt) and DayOpen(cnt) < DayClose(cnt+1)*0.988 Then //-0.014%~-0.012% sum7 = sum7+1; If 0.984*DayClose(cnt+1) <= DayOpen(cnt) and DayOpen(cnt) < DayClose(cnt+1)*0.986 Then //-0.016%~-0.014% sum8 = sum8+1; If 0.982*DayClose(cnt+1) <= DayOpen(cnt) and DayOpen(cnt) < DayClose(cnt+1)*0.984 Then //-0.018%~-0.016% sum9 = sum9+1; If 0.980*DayClose(cnt+1) <= DayOpen(cnt) and DayOpen(cnt) < DayClose(cnt+1)*0.982 Then //-0.020%~-0.018% sum10 = sum10+1; If DayOpen(cnt) < DayClose(cnt+1)*0.980 Then // ~-0.020% sum11 = sum11+1; } If CurrentDate == sDate Then { PlotBaseLine1(0, "0", WHITE); PlotBaseLine2(10, "10", WHITE); If sTime == 120000 Then { Plot1(Sum1, "-0.002%~0", YELLOW); } if stime == 114500 Then { Plot2(Sum2, "-0.004%~0.002", YELLOW); } if stime == 113000 Then { Plot3(Sum3, "-0.006%~0.004", YELLOW); } if stime == 111500 Then { Plot4(Sum4, "-0.006%~0.008", YELLOW); } if stime == 110000 Then { Plot5(Sum5, "-0.008%~0.010", YELLOW); } if stime == 104500 Then { Plot6(Sum6, "-0.010%~0.012", YELLOW); } if stime == 103000 Then { Plot7(Sum7, "-0.012%~0.014", YELLOW); } if stime == 101500 Then { Plot8(Sum8, "-0.014%~0.016", YELLOW); } if stime == 100000 Then { Plot9(Sum9, "-0.016%~0.018", YELLOW); } if stime == 094500 Then { Plot10(Sum10, "-0.018%~0.020", YELLOW); } if stime == 093000 Then { Plot11(Sum11, "~0.020", YELLOW); } }
프로필 이미지
제0원소
2018-11-14
253
글번호 123678
지표
답변완료

문의

안녕하세요 선물시초가호가잔량+이면매수 -이면매도진입 진입후잔량이 교차가되면은청산식 부탁합니다 if bdate != bdate[1] Then { if bids > asks Then buy(); if bids > asks Then sell(); } if MarketPosition == 1 and bids < asks Then ExitLong(); if MarketPosition == -1 and bids > asks Then ExitShort(); 답변주신수식이 제가원하는 수식이아닌것같읍니다 다시설명드리자면 시초가첫봉에서 호가잔량이+2000양으로출발하여 매수진입후 호가잔량이2000에서0되고-음으로드어가면은 청산입니다교차봉이아닌 잔량교차시청산입니다 매도는반대 시초가진입은무조건되어야정상입니다 잔량이있으니까요 감사합니다
프로필 이미지
질갱이
2018-11-15
175
글번호 123677
시스템
답변완료

수식의뢰 드려요

안녕하세요! 저는 콜과 풋의 교차차트로 선물매매를 하는데 첨부된 파일처럼 < 전일 콜고가, 콜저가 / 전일 풋고가, 풋저가 > 이렇게 4개의선이 나타날 수 있도록 만들어 주세요! 행사가가 바뀌면 자동으로 가격선도 변경 될 수 있도록 부탁드립니다. 부탁드립니다!
프로필 이미지
qha71
2018-11-15
197
글번호 123676
지표
답변완료

건의사항

1. 언제나수고많으십니다 건의사항---과거 지표수식을 &#52287;아볼때 2007 년도를 &#52287;을려면 뒤로넘기기를 수백번씩 하게 됩니다..너무 힘듬. 그래서, 하단&#52287;기 탭에 년도별로 &#52287;는기능이나, 또는 1~2년씩 끈어볼수 잇게 좀 해주세요.. 간곡히 부탁합니다...그래야 에스직원분도 좀 편해질듯 합니다.
프로필 이미지
대발이
2018-11-14
156
글번호 123675
지표
답변완료

식문의드립니다.

안녕하세요, 식 문의드립니다. 주식 매입할때 5일,10일 이동평균선을 5분봉에 적용하여 5일 이동평균선에 다았을때 매수 (가격,수량 설정) 10일 이동평균선에 다았을때 추가 매수 (가격,수량 설정) 청산값은 5일선에서 매수후 +5% 10일선에서 매수후 +5%(5일매수, 10일추가매수 모두 청산) 손절값은 5일선에서 매수후 -7% 10일선에서 매수후 -7%(5일매수한 값이 손절되었으면 10일선에서 매수분만, 5일매수한 값이 손절되지 않았으면 5,10일 모두 손절) 부탁드립니다. 감사합니다
프로필 이미지
스누피독
2018-11-14
161
글번호 123672
시스템